Law of Energy Conservation
Cats know that energy can neither be created nor destroyed
and will, therefore, use as little energy as possible.
Law of Cat Motion
A cat will move in a straight line, unless there is a really
good reason to change direction.
Law of Cat Inertia
A cat at rest will tend to remain at rest, unless acted upon by
some outside force ... such as the opening of cat food,
or a nearby scurrying mouse.
Law of Cat Magnetism
All blue blazers and black sweaters attract cat hair in direct
proportion to the darkness of the fabric.
Law of Cat Stretching
A cat will stretch to a distance proportional to
the length of the nap just taken.
Law of Cat Obstruction
A cat must lay on the floor in such a position to obstruct
the maximum amount of human foot traffic.
Law of Cat Acceleration
A cat will accelerate at a constant rate,
until he gets good and ready to stop.
Law of Rug Configuration
No rug may remain in its naturally flat state for very long.
Law of Selective Listening
Although a cat can hear a can of tuna being opened a mile away,
she can't hear a simple command three feet away.
Law of Cat Embarrassment
A cat's irritation rises in direct proportion to her embarrassment,
times the amount of human laughter.
Law of Pill Rejection
Any pill given to a cat has the potential energy
to reach the speed of escape velocity.
Law of Cat Invisibility
Cats think that if they can't see you,
then you can't see them..
Law of Cat Composition
A cat is composed of:
Matter + Antimatter + It Doesn't Matter.
